Double acting cylinders find versatile use across industries. Their ability to exert force in both directions, extending and retracting, makes them indispensable in applications requiring precise control and power. Hydraulic Systems and Construction Equipment:
Double acting cylinders are also integral components of hydraulic systems, widely used in heavy machinery and construction equipment. These cylinders power movements in equipment like excavators, bulldozers, and cranes, enabling lifting, digging, and other essential tasks. Their bidirectional force makes them ideal for such applications, where precise control over movement and force exertion is essential for safe and effective operation.
